Weller 'wants to work with Bailey Rae'

Published Wednesday, Jul 21 2010, 08:55 BST | By Ryan Love

Paul Weller has revealed that he wants to work with Corinne Bailey Rae.

The pair were among the nominees for the Barclaycard Mercury Prize announced yesterday.

Weller told the Daily Star: "We’ve been trying to get together for a while, maybe something live, but we’ve both been on the road for so long."

"At some point we’ll do it. I’d like to feature on a record with her because I love her voice," he added. "I've started writing new material, so who knows?"

Bailey Rae, whose album The Sea received a nod, was excited about the possibility of a collaboration with the 52-year-old.

"He's the kind of artist I looked up to. He can straddle soul, rock, pop, jazz and nobody questions what he does," she said.
